HUMMUS



Hummus image

This creamy, rich hummus is made using just five ingredients and is ready in 10 minutes. Serve with crunchy seasonal veg or warm pitta breads

Provided by Esther Clark

Categories     Lunch, Snack

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 6

400g can chickpeas, drained
80ml extra virgin olive oil
1-2 fat garlic cloves, peeled and crushed
1 lemon, juiced then ½ zested
3 tbsp tahini
mixed crudités and toasted pitta bread, to serve (optional)

Steps:

  • Thoroughly rinse the chickpeas in a colander under cold running water. Tip into the large bowl of a food processor along with 60ml of the oil and blitz until almost smooth. Add the garlic, lemon and tahini along with 30ml water. Blitz again for about 5 mins, or until the hummus is smooth and silky.
  • Add 20ml more water, a little at a time, if it looks too thick. Season and transfer to a bowl. Swirl the top of the hummus with the back of a dessert spoon and drizzle over the remaining oil. Serve with crunchy crudités and toasted pitta bread, if you like.

HUMMUS III



Hummus III image

Hummus is a pureed garbanzo bean dip with Middle Eastern origins. Serve with pita and an assortment of fresh vegetables. This is the secret combination straight from a Boston restaurant. Tahini, or sesame seed paste, can be found in health food stores, gourmet shops and even many grocery stores.

Provided by RC2STEP

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es     Hummus Recipes

Time 10m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 cups canned garbanzo beans, drained
⅓ cup tahini
¼ cup lemon juice
1 teaspoon salt
2 cloves garlic, halved
1 tablespoon olive oil
1 pinch paprika
1 teaspoon minced fresh parsley

Steps:

  • Place the garbanzo beans, tahini, lemon juice, salt and garlic in a blender or food processor. Blend until smooth. Transfer mixture to a serving bowl.
  • Drizzle olive oil over the garbanzo bean mixture. Sprinkle with paprika and parsley.

MAZZA'S HUMMUS



Mazza's Hummus image

Mazza is a Lebanese restaurant here in Salt Lake that has some of the most amazing food! The hummus is to die for and Mazza's owner was kind enough to share the recipe with the Salt Lake Tribune.

Provided by darthlaurie

Categories     Lebanese

Time P1DT3h10m

Yield 2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 (17 5/8 ounce) bag dried garbanzo beans (garbanzo beans)
water
salt
2 garlic cloves
2 tablespoons lemon juice (or more)
3 tablespoons tahini sesame butter, well stirred
olive oil, for drizzle

Steps:

  • Place chickpeas in a large bowl. Cover with cold water and place in the refrigerator. Soak for at least 24 hours or until tender. (You should be able to bite through a pea.)
  • Drain. Place in a large pot and cover with two to three inches of water. Add 1 teaspoon salt.
  • Bring to a boil.
  • Reduce heat and simmer 2 to 3 hours or more until peas are soft and there is about 1 inch of thick broth.
  • Add boiling water during cooking if water level gets to low. (This cooking process works well in a slow cooker.)
  • When peas are soft, drain, reserving cooking liquid.
  • For one batch of hummus place 2 cups softened peas, garlic, lemon juice, and tahini in the bowl of a food processor. Process adding broth a little at a time until well combined and creamy.
  • Season with salt. Taste, add more salt and/or lemon juice, if necessary.
  • Scrape into a serving bowl and drizzle with a little bit of olive oil.
  • If you plan to make the hummus ahead of time, it should be slightly thinner than you want, as it will firm up as it sits.
  • Place remaining cooked peas in a container with a tight-fitting lid. Cover with some of the cooking broth. Place in the freezer for later use.
  • Other tips from Mazza's owner: The key is to use the dried beans and soak them. Don't use canned.
  • Use tahini purchased at a Middle Eastern market. It will probably be fresher than those found at a grocery store.
  • And one final tip for getting the hummus the "creamy" consistency: start by mixing the drier ingredients first. Then slowly add cooking liquid until it reaches the texture you want.

HUMMUS - TO DIE FOR!



Hummus - to Die For! image

Make and share this Hummus - to Die For! rec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Mimi Bobeck

Categories     Spreads

Time 10m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 1/3 cups dried garbanzo beans
1/2 cup fresh lemon juice, plus more as needed
1/2 cup tahini (see note)
4 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il
5 garlic cloves, minced
3/4 teaspoon salt, plus more as needed
1/4 teaspoon ground cumin
2 teaspoons ch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
1 pinch paprika
6 lemon wedges or 6 radishes
1/4 cup brine-cured black olives, such as kalamata

Steps:

  • Pick over the chickpeas and discard any misshapen chickpeas and stones.
  • Rinse the chickpeas and drain.
  • Place in a bowl, add water to cover generously, and let stand for at least 4 hours or for up to overnight.
  • Drain the chickpeas and place in a saucepan with water to cover by 2 inches.
  • Bring to a boil over high heat, reduce the heat to low and simmer, uncovered, until the skins crack and the chickpeas are very tender, about 1 hour.
  • Remove from the heat and drain, reserving the cooking liquid.
  • In a food processor or blender, combine the chickpeas, the 1/2 cup lemon juice, the tahini, 3 Tbs. of the olive oil, the garlic, the salt and the cumin.
  • Process until a soft, creamy paste forms, adding a bit of the cooking liquid to loosen the texture, if necessary.
  • Taste and add more lemon juice and salt, if needed.
  • Transfer the puree to a serving bowl and spread with the back of a spoon to form a shallow well.
  • Drizzle with the remaining 1 Tbs.olive oil.
  • Sprinkle with the parsley and paprika.
  • Garnish with the lemon wedges and olives and serve.
